| """ |
| This is the Python counterpart to the RawMessage class defined in rawmessage.h. |
| |
| To use this, put the following line in your .proto file: |
| |
| python from google.net.proto.RawMessage import RawMessage |
| |
| """ |
| |
| |
| __pychecker__ = 'no-callinit no-argsused' |
| |
| from google.net.proto import ProtocolBuffer |
| |
| class RawMessage(ProtocolBuffer.ProtocolMessage): |
| """ |
| This is a special subclass of ProtocolMessage that doesn't interpret its data |
| in any way. Instead, it just stores it in a string. |
| |
| See rawmessage.h for more details. |
| """ |
| |
| def __init__(self, initial=None): |
| self.__contents = '' |
| if initial is not None: |
| self.MergeFromString(initial) |
| |
| def contents(self): |
| return self.__contents |
| |
| def set_contents(self, contents): |
| self.__contents = contents |
| |
| def Clear(self): |
| self.__contents = '' |
| |
| def IsInitialized(self, debug_strs=None): |
| return 1 |
| |
| def __str__(self, prefix="", printElemNumber=0): |
| return prefix + self.DebugFormatString(self.__contents) |
| |
| def OutputUnchecked(self, e): |
| e.putRawString(self.__contents) |
| |
| def OutputPartial(self, e): |
| return self.OutputUnchecked(e) |
| |
| def TryMerge(self, d): |
| self.__contents = d.getRawString() |
| |
| def MergeFrom(self, pb): |
| assert pb is not self |
| if pb.__class__ != self.__class__: |
| return 0 |
| self.__contents = pb.__contents |
| return 1 |
| |
| def Equals(self, pb): |
| return self.__contents == pb.__contents |
| |
| def __eq__(self, other): |
| return (other is not None) and (other.__class__ == self.__class__) and self.Equals(other) |
| |
| def __ne__(self, other): |
| return not (self == other) |
| |
| def ByteSize(self): |
| return len(self.__contents) |
| |
| def ByteSizePartial(self): |
| return self.ByteSize() |
